Transaction 324624578b551b362ee2ef6fdb73d09769e9972c44c734bfacc10947fe96d84f

3 Input
1 Outputs
  • 324624578b551b362ee2ef6fdb73d09769e9972c44c734bfacc10947fe96d84f:0
  • value  2477087
    address  16SEXWBmch6iUc9h1QPAoQHx9ZSearEJ8K